How it works

How moving van hire works in Hayes

Five steps, the same on every UB3 job, so you know what happens before you commit. In UB3, Terraced houses with solid London stock brick and later plasterboard linings — and with 21% one-person households in Hayes, one adult is usually the only pair of hands on site is what we plan for here.
  1. Step 1

    Tell us the load and the postcode

    Roughly how many rooms or items, and whether there are stairs at either end. That is enough to recommend a van size and a realistic hour count.

  2. Step 2

    Fixed hourly quote

    Van size, minimum hours and any second loader shown as separate lines, plus ULEZ, Congestion Charge or a permit where the postcode needs one.

  3. Step 3

    Van and driver arrive

    The driver loads and straps the van themselves; a second loader, if booked, works alongside them from the same start time.

  4. Step 4

    Drive and unload

    Furniture and boxes carried in at the new address in the same order they came out, so nothing sits blocking a hallway.

  5. Step 5

    Clock stops on the last item

    Billing runs to the minute past the minimum booking, with no rounding up to a full extra hour for a few minutes over.

Fixed prices

Moving van hire prices in Hayes

Fixed prices for UB3 and the rest of Hillingdon. Van size first, then whether a second loader is needed. A short wheelbase van suits a few items; a Luton with tail-lift is the rate most two-bed moves land on once the tail-lift's time saving on stairs is weighed against its higher hourly cost.
Moving van hire price guide for Hayes UB3
JobFromTypical timeWhat sets the price
Small van and driver, per hour£38Min. 2 hrsA short wheelbase van fits a handful of boxes and small furniture — the lowest hourly rate because one driver loads alone.
LWB Transit-class van and driver, per hour£48Min. 2 hrsA long-wheelbase van takes a one-bed flat's furniture in a single trip, which is why it is the rate most bookings land on.
Luton with tail-lift and driver, per hour£58Min. 2 hrsThe tail-lift removes the need to carry a washing machine or wardrobe down steps by hand, and the box body takes a two-bed load without a second run.
Second loader, per hour£22Per hour workedOptional labour on top of any van size — the driver alone can load light items, but wardrobes, sofas and stairs need a second pair of hands.
Each additional hour, any vanSame as base rate60 minNo new call-out charge for running over — the clock simply continues at the booked hourly rate.
Return trip to a second address same day£25Per tripCovers the extra mileage and time where a job needs a tip run, a storage drop or a second collection address.

Domestic prices are the total you pay; landlord, business and letting-agent invoices are plus VAT at 20%. The driver loading their own van is included in the hourly rate; a second loader is booked separately where the job needs stairs or heavy furniture carried. Where a bay suspension, permit, ULEZ or the Congestion Charge applies it is itemised in the written quote before the van is booked, never added afterwards.

Scope

What's included in Hayes

The same scope across UB3, whether the job is a single item or a full room.

Included in the price

  • In Hayes: driver who loads and secures the van, not just drives it, sized for the new blocks need booked lifts and bays; older streets have driveways and canal bridges
  • On UB3 jobs: straps, blankets and a trolley carried as standard on every van, local moving van hire included
  • Standard on Hillingdon bookings: a two-hour minimum booking so a short local run is never quoted as a full day, with 14,482 households in this neighbourhood, it is the question we are asked most
  • Choice of three van sizes so you pay for the space you actually fill, checked on every UB3 visit
  • In Hayes: goods-in-transit and public liability cover for the load while it is on the road, timed against the walk in from Hayes & Harlington (Elizabeth line)

Not included

  • Full packing of boxes and wrapping of fragile items, which is booked as a separate packing service, handled by London Borough of Hillingdon or a specialist contractor instead
  • Dismantling of wardrobes, beds and flat-pack units unless a second loader with tools is booked, which we refer on to the right trade in Hayes
  • Piano, safe or gun cabinet moves, which need a specialist rather than a standard van and driver, quoted separately if you need it arranged in UB3
  • Waste disposal — a moving van carries belongings between addresses, not rubbish to a tip, outside the fixed price on Hayes bookings
